  • Comparison to Kindred Bravely
Color: Pastel Touch Size: 14pk, L 4.8"
These were my preference when my milk was coming in and I was dealing with a major oversupply. They seemed fairly absorbent but they would sometimes leak through when full. I couldn't blame the product for when they leaked out of the sides of the pad, but when milk came through the center of the pad I was a little disappointed. Knocked a star off for that. They are much thicker and softer than Kindred Bravely. They are definitely more absorbent too. The seam around the outside is also soft and not itchy. I like that these pads lay nicely in a bra (much more discreet!) unlike Kindred Bravely which tends to get a bit of a ruffle that can be seen through an unpadded bra. Throwing them in the washing machine was easy, but they didn't always dry with one cycle in the dryer. Kindred Bravely always washed and dried a little better. The size is perfect, about the same size as Kindred Bravely just very slightly larger. ... show more

  • Wash frequently, susceptible to mold
Color: Pastel Touch Size: 14pk, L 4.8"
Please note if you buy a few packs of these to afford yourself fewer loads of laundry, then the prolonged time between washes also increases the possibility of bacteria and mold growth. I wish I had paid more attention to this sooner. When I saw spots for the first time on one pad, only to find more mold inside after it was cut open, I threw them all out. I also only wore one set per feeding, so I’d use 5-6 sets a day. This was to reduce bacteria growth, and prevent thrush. Washed hot & dried hot between wears. Pros: Soft, and pretty absorbent. Fairly undetectable inside a light fabric bra, completely undetectable in a more structured bra. Absorbency was fine for me until my baby started sleeping through the night. Cons: Once baby slept through the night, they’d be completely soaked through and leaking everywhere. When I took them off, they could never dry out. I would lay them out all day long and still be wet to the touch. If you make the mistake I did of throwing them into the hamper when only *most* of the wetness was gone, then you may get mold growth like I did. ... show more
